Icon Womens Bombshell Boots Yes--these are motorcycle riding boots. All of the style and attitude of your favorite "want me" boots, but with the support and protection you need for street riding. Icon thought of everything a ribbed calf expansion panel, as well as internal ankle and insole padding that provide a comfort level almost unheard of in womens fashion boots. You will also love the easy zip on and off closure system. Be protected, be safe, and do it with style with Icons Bombshell Boot Premium grade cowhide leather chassis

I first saw these boots at my local motorcycle store, and I fell in love with them. They're offered in both black and white. I bought the black. They're actually riding boots, not the stylish after-riding sort that don't offer any real ankle support.

The Good:

1. They are stylish, yet insanely comfortable.
2. Don't be deceived by the pretty look of them -- they also hold up well as riding boots. I wore them for an entire riding season, day after day. They're comfortable, warm, and kept my feet dry.
3. They actually offer fairly good protection. I once wrecked my bike and twisted my ankle horribly. I unzipped the boot, saw that my ankle was already starting to swell up, and zipped it shut. For the next 6 hours, I stayed on my feet while we fixed my bike up enough for the 3 hour ride home. 9 hours after twisting my ankle, I was finally able to take off my boot. My husband was shocked and horrified at how swollen and discolored my ankle was -- but he was impressed at how well the boot had supported my ankle, to the point that he'd had no clue how badly twisted it was until I removed it.

The Bad:

1. It was really hard to find an accurate size. I am normally between a U.S. Women's size 8.5 or 9. The store had to order three different sizes for me, and I ended up purchasing a 10.5 . . . I have never before run into such a vast discrepancy between my normal shoe size and my motorcycle boots.
2. I purchased these boots around Spring 2009. They cost me nearly $300 at the time (they were pretty new to the stores). The zipper tabs broke within 6 months -- I had to replace them with the little metal hoops from a keychain. Still looked cute. Then in the early winter of 2010 (around Jan/ Feb), the seam of the upper toe connecting the boot to the sole split. Completely unwearable.

It's extremely frustrating -- these are killer, gorgeous boots, made by a well-known and respectable company. They cost a ton of money, and one would hope they would last for years. Instead, they're useless in less than a year. The cruddy pleather boots I bought at Famous Footwear in 2007 have outlasted these things. Heck, my chucks outlast these things.

I love shoes and have several pairs of black boots, however none of them are actual motorcycle boots. I was looking for the perfect boot to round out my protective gear. I hated all of the other motorcycle boots I was finding. I know women riders are tough and all, but I still wanted to look like a girl. My husband and I discussed my boots at length. His requirements were that they be absolutely safe and have all the bells and whistles of the ugly boots. My requirements were far more shallow. I just wanted a hot pair of boots that would let me touch the ground while sitting on my bike. After begging and pleading and reading hundreds of reviews all over the web, I convinced him to buy them for me. When they arrived I was thrilled. They're even more amazing in person! He was impressed with all of the extra support and protection where I needed it and it passed his safety requirements. The only issue I had with the boot was that I have large, muscular calves and they were a little snug. I just loosened up the buckles and wore long socks the first few times. The first time I wore these boots to ride in was at my motorcycle training class to get my license. I wore them for eight hours straight. That first day was a little rough, but I had to put them on the next day for another straight 8 hours. Since that initial stretch of time in the boots I have had no issues. They feel great, the look great and they've protected my lower legs when I dropped my bike. (I was scraped and bruised pretty well where the peg hit my leg, but the scraping and bruising stopped at the top of the boot, even though the peg hit me all the way down.) I feel safe and comfortable in them and I refuse to ride in anything else!
